Hallie D. Darst
Hallie D. Darst, 95, died Saturday, Aug. 25, 2001 at a local nursing home. Services will be 10 a.m. Monday, Aug. 27, 2001 in the Elliott-Hamil Chapel of Memories, 542 Hickory. Burial will be in Cedar Hill Cemetery, directed by Elliott-Hamil Funeral Home.
Mrs. Darst was born June 16, 1906 in Detroit, TX to the late Benjamin Eugene Keeth and Mattie Moore. She was a retired school teacher. She was preceded in death by her husband, Homer Ray Darst in 1969.
Survivors include three sisters, Mrs. Travis Morgan of Aspermont, TX, Mrs. Rex Rose of Bakersfield, CA, Dixie Torrance of Abilene; several nieces and nephews.
Memorials may be made to Trinity Baptist Church, 871 Woodlawn, Abilene, TX 79603, or to the charity of donors' choice.
Abilene Reporter-News
August 26, 2001.
